Evaluation of Gelation Degree of Unplasticized Poly(vinyl chloride) by Torque Rheometer

Abstract: The rheological characteristics of unplasticized poly(vinyl chloride)(PVC-U)was evaluated by a torque rheometer. The resulting rheological torque curves indicated that PVC-U achieved a higher minimum torque with its gelation degree getting greater, thus, the difference between its maximum and minimum torques became smaller. On the basis of this relationship, an evaluation method was proposed for estimating the gelation degree of PVC-U.
